OBJECTIVES

Reporting to the Director of Programs - Family Connections, the Staff, Programs - Administrative Assistant is responsible for providing efficient administrative and clerical support to ensure accurate case documentation, organized records, and the smooth daily operations of the Family Connections office. By supporting staff through document management, scheduling coordination and data entry the Administrative Assistant supports Northside's mission and the overall success of the Family Connections programs.

D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
  • Maintain accurate and confidential client records by filing, scanning, and uploading case documents to cloud-based systems.
  • Create, organize, and update client charts and case records in compliance with agency, funder, and regulatory requirements.
  • Track and maintain staff timekeeping documentation as required for nonprofit reporting and funding purposes.
  • Prepare and organize case records for program reviews, audits, and funder monitoring.
  • Assemble and distribute client intake packets to support timely and efficient service delivery.
  • Order, track, and maintain inventory of office, program, and client-related supplies.
  • Perform light typing and data entry to support case management and administrative functions.
  • Coordinate scheduling and maintain calendars to support staff, clients, and program operations.
